
.content {
	margin: 0px 5%;
}


table.ruled {
	border-collapse:collapse;
}

table.ruled td {
	color:#000000;
	vertical-align: inherit;
	margin: 0px;
	border:2px solid #333333;
	height: 2.5em;
}


table.ruled a {
	color: blue;
}


/* Ivory for placeholders */
.gridcolor50 {
	background-color: #FFFFF0;
}
/* Ivory for normal */
.gridcolor100 {
	background-color: #FFFFF0;
}
/* Snow for open programming */
.gridcolor150 {
	background-color: #FFFAFA;
}
/* Azure for special programming */
.gridcolor200 {
	background-color: #F0FFFF;
}
/* Alice Blue for gaming contest */
.gridcolor201 {
	background-color: #F0F8FF;
}
/* HoneyDew for seating/signup */
.gridcolor250 {
	background-color: #F0FFF0;
}
/* LavenderBlush for seating/signup */
.gridcolor700 {
	background-color: #FFF0F5;
}
/* Black for closed */
.gridcolor0 {
	background-color: #222;
}
/* Red for error */
.griderror {
	background-color: #f00;
}
